When designing a Design System (a UI Kit) we often create a web sites that share the design system with users. There is often a direct connection between the content of this site and libraries built in Xd. One thing that we frequently do with these sites is group content into buckets (i.e. Compontents/Buttons/Primary). I would be nice to mimic this in the assets pane. I would like to be able to group things like fonts and compontents. When we have a lot of colors, styles and components the performance and ux suffer when I have to scroll through huge lists.
Just a thought, Please share if I am missing this feature.
p.s. For those sketch users... I am looking for the same funtionality as naming symbols with slashes (i.e. "Buttons/Primary/Small" and "Buttons/Primary/Large") which resutls in:
buttons
--primary
----small
----large
--secondary
---- and so on...
